The MSc Criminology and Criminal Justice Online at the University of Law is designed for individuals from all academic backgrounds, whether or not they have previously studied criminology. This master's program focuses on developing a comprehensive understanding of criminology principles, including the historical, cultural, and political contexts that shape the field. Students will engage in critical analysis and research methods, preparing them for real-world applications in the criminal justice sector. The course offers two specialized routes: the Desistance and Resettlement Route, which emphasizes rehabilitation and working with criminal justice organizations, and the Social Justice Route, which critically examines the criminal justice system's societal impacts. With a strong emphasis on employability, the program integrates practical experiences and tailored career support, equipping graduates for diverse roles in policing, social care, academia, and beyond. The program can be completed in either 12 months full-time or 24 months part-time, making it flexible for working professionals.

Required Courses
  • Criminology Harms and Power
  • Crime and Criminal Justice
  • Research Methods
  • Transforming Social Policy
  • Dissertation or Digital Coproduction and Rehabilitation Project
Elective Courses
  • Identity, Diversity and Human Rights
  • Desistance and the Carceral State
  • Criminology at the Margins
  • Resistance Activism and the State
